Skywings International (Skopje) has added a second ex-KD Avia B737-300 that it also operated by Airlift Service (LFM/Skopje). It has officially been designated as the new national carrier of Macedonia and has launched several new seasonal services: Ohrid-Dusseldorf Intl: weekly seasonal B737-300 service until September 12 Pristina-Brussels Ntl: weekly seasonal B737-300 service until September 3 Pristina-Dusseldorf Intl: weekly seasonal B737-300 service until September 29 Skopje-Berlin Schönefeld: weekly seasonal B737-300 service until September 24 Skopje-Cologne/Bonn: 2x weekly seasonal B737-300 service until September 4 Skopje-Hamburg Fuhlsbüttel: weekly B737-300 service (already launched) Skopje-Vienna: 2x weekly B737-300 service (already launched) It has given up its Skopje-Amsterdam route and has moved its Skopje-Istanbul services from Sabiha Gökcen to Atatürk airport.
